<div dir="ltr"><br><div>There's a number of ways to test L1/L2, it's less about wanting to check that a route target is at the other end, as it is about detecting misconfigurations, spanning tree problems or cable/connection problems such as uni-directional link.</div>
<div> - The many variations of Spanning Tree Protocol</div>
<div> - Uni-Directional Link Detection</div><div> - LACP/PAgP</div><div> - Bi-directional Forwarding Detection<br></div><div><br></div><div>Probably others that I don't know about.</div><div><br></div><div>CDP (and LLDP) are (insecure and unreliable) informational protocols only. They don't tell you anything more than what *might be* at the other end of the link and they can't do anything more than that unless you're in user land with PoE handsets.</div>

<div><br></div><div>The original poster is talking static L3 routes on Cisco equipment. The resulting status of object tracking from IP SLA tests against the gateway address is the best way of handling the problem.</div>
<div><br></div><div>That all said: The **EXACT** issue that has been posed is 50% of the reason dynamic routing was first created.</div><div><br></div><div>-Colin</div><div class="gmail_extra">
<br><br><div class="gmail_quote">On 5 May 2014 16:23, Joshua D'Alton <span dir="ltr"><<a href="mailto:joshua@railgun.com.au" target="_blank">joshua@railgun.com.au</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<p dir="ltr">seems to me CDP would be used/useful for this? At least from a l2 perspective which would be the case of outage 99% the time?</p>
<p dir="ltr">sent from android</p><div class="HOEnZb"><div class="h5">
<div class="gmail_quote">On 05/05/2014 4:15 PM, "Chris Balmain" <<a href="mailto:chris@team.dcsi.net.au" target="_blank">chris@team.dcsi.net.au</a>> wrote: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">


  
    
  
  <div text="#000000" bgcolor="#FFFFFF">
    <font face="Helvetica, Arial, sans-serif">Erm... meant to say
      ARP/ping reachability verification is *not* used unless you tell
      it to...<br>
      <br>
    </font>
    <div>On 05/05/14 16:12, Chris Balmain wrote:<br>
    </div>
    <blockquote type="cite">
      
      <font face="Helvetica, Arial, sans-serif"><font face="Helvetica,
          Arial, sans-serif">T</font>he route is installed in the FIB if
        the router has a route to the gateway itself (e.g. via a
        connected interface in up/up status, or recursively via IGP etc)<br>
        <br>
        ARP/ping reachability verification is used unless you tell it to
        (on Cisco via "ip sla" -
        <a href="http://www.firewall.cx/cisco-technical-knowledgebase/cisco-routers/813-cisco-router-ipsla-basic.html" target="_blank">http://www.firewall.cx/cisco-technical-knowledgebase/cisco-routers/813-cisco-router-ipsla-basic.html</a>)<br>


        <br>
        CB<br>
        <br>
      </font>
      <div>On 05/05/14 15:58, Alex Samad -
        Yieldbroker wrote:<br>
      </div>
      <blockquote type="cite">
        <pre>Hi

I am looking for some documentation that explains the way cisco behaves.

If I have this

IOS
ip route 0.0.0.0 0.0.0.0 w.x.y.z 230
ip route 0.0.0.0 0.0.0.0 f.g.h.i  240
ip route 0.0.0.0 0.0.0.0 r.s.t.u 250

ASA
route internet 0.0.0.0 0.0.0.0 w.x.y.z 230
route internet 0.0.0.0 0.0.0.0 f.g.h.i 240
route internet 0.0.0.0 0.0.0.0 r.s.t.u 250


this tells me the default gateway used is w.x.y.z, unless that gateway is unavailable or dead..

I am looking at how Cisco decides when a gateway is dead, I found documents on route selection, but nothing that specifically address dead gateways

I presume, and from what I have seen if there is no arp its dead..

Thanks
_______________________________________________
AusNOG mailing list
<a href="mailto:AusNOG@lists.ausnog.net" target="_blank">AusNOG@lists.ausnog.net</a>
<a href="http://lists.ausnog.net/mailman/listinfo/ausnog" target="_blank">http://lists.ausnog.net/mailman/listinfo/ausnog</a>
</pre>
      </blockquote>
      <br>
    </blockquote>
    <br>
  </div>

<br>_______________________________________________<br>
AusNOG mailing list<br>
<a href="mailto:AusNOG@lists.ausnog.net" target="_blank">AusNOG@lists.ausnog.net</a><br>
<a href="http://lists.ausnog.net/mailman/listinfo/ausnog" target="_blank">http://lists.ausnog.net/mailman/listinfo/ausnog</a><br>
<br></blockquote></div>
</div></div><br>_______________________________________________<br>
AusNOG mailing list<br>
<a href="mailto:AusNOG@lists.ausnog.net">AusNOG@lists.ausnog.net</a><br>
<a href="http://lists.ausnog.net/mailman/listinfo/ausnog" target="_blank">http://lists.ausnog.net/mailman/listinfo/ausnog</a><br>
<br></blockquote></div><br></div></div>